MacDill celebrates WWII veteran's 100th birthday

The American Veteran’s Disabled for Life Memorial in Washington D.C. displays a quote from retired U.S. Air Force Lt. Col. Martha Cameron, a World War II nurse and veteran. Cameron served 20 years and was involved in two prolific battles during WWII: D-Day and the Battle of the Bulge. (courtesy photo)
